Navigating the New Wave: The Rise of Virtual Reality in Pop Culture
As we move deeper into 2025, the integration of virtual reality (VR) technology in pop culture has reached unprecedented levels. From music concerts to cinematic experiences, VR is reshaping how we engage with media and entertainment. This seismic shift not only alters consumer behavior but also sets new creative standards for artists and developers.
VR in Movies and TV Shows
The cinematic world has seen a significant transformation with VR. Filmmakers are now crafting immersive narratives that allow viewers to step into the story, offering a personalized interaction that was once the stuff of sci-fi fantasies. This trend is not just a gimmick but a new storytelling paradigm, pushing the boundaries of traditional filmmaking.
Virtual Concerts and Live Performances
Live entertainment has also undergone a revolution. Global superstars and indie artists alike are hosting virtual concerts, providing fans around the world a front-row seat from the comfort of their homes. This has democratized access to live performances, breaking geographical and economic barriers that once limited audience reach.
The Gaming Frontier
In gaming, VR has evolved from a niche market to a mainstream juggernaut. The immersive nature of VR gaming offers a depth of interaction and engagement that traditional platforms cannot match. As hardware becomes more accessible, VR gaming continues to expand its fan base, providing a robust platform for innovation in game design.
Educational and Cultural Impact
Beyond entertainment, VR is making strides in education and culture. Museums and educational institutions are adopting VR to bring history and science to life, offering interactive and engaging learning experiences that enhance understanding and retention.
As VR technology continues to evolve, its impact on pop culture is likely to grow, creating new opportunities for interaction and expression in a digital-first world. The potential for VR to influence societal norms and personal experiences makes it one of the most exciting developments in modern pop culture.
